.. c:function:: wchar_t* Py_DecodeLocale(const char* arg, size_t *size)
|
||||
|
||||
Decode a byte string from the locale encoding with the :ref:`surrogateescape
|
||||
error handler <surrogateescape>`: undecodable bytes are decoded as
|
||||
characters in range U+DC80..U+DCFF. If a byte sequence can be decoded as a
|
||||
surrogate character, escape the bytes using the surrogateescape error
|
||||
handler instead of decoding them.
|
||||
|
||||
Return a pointer to a newly allocated wide character string, use
|
||||
:c:func:`PyMem_RawFree` to free the memory. If size is not ``NULL``, write
|
||||
the number of wide characters excluding the null character into ``*size``
|
||||
|
||||
Return ``NULL`` on decoding error or memory allocation error. If *size* is
|
||||
not ``NULL``, ``*size`` is set to ``(size_t)-1`` on memory error or set to
|
||||
``(size_t)-2`` on decoding error.
|
||||
|
||||
Decoding errors should never happen, unless there is a bug in the C
|
||||
library.
|
||||
|
||||
Use the :c:func:`Py_EncodeLocale` function to encode the character string
|
||||
back to a byte string.
|
||||
|
||||
.. seealso::
|
||||
|
||||
The :c:func:`PyUnicode_DecodeFSDefaultAndSize` and
|
||||
:c:func:`PyUnicode_DecodeLocaleAndSize` functions.
|
||||
|
||||
.. versionadded:: 3.5
|
||||
|
||||
|
||||
.. c:function:: char* Py_EncodeLocale(const wchar_t *text, size_t *error_pos)
|
||||
|
||||
Encode a wide character string to the locale encoding with the
|
||||
:ref:`surrogateescape error handler <surrogateescape>`: surrogate characters
|
||||
in the range U+DC80..U+DCFF are converted to bytes 0x80..0xFF.
|
||||
|
||||
Return a pointer to a newly allocated byte string, use :c:func:`PyMem_Free`
|
||||
to free the memory. Return ``NULL`` on encoding error or memory allocation
|
||||
error
|
||||
|
||||
If error_pos is not ``NULL``, ``*error_pos`` is set to the index of the
|
||||
invalid character on encoding error, or set to ``(size_t)-1`` otherwise.
|
||||
|
||||
Use the :c:func:`Py_DecodeLocale` function to decode the bytes string back
|
||||
to a wide character string.
|
||||
|
||||
.. seealso::
|
||||
|
||||
The :c:func:`PyUnicode_EncodeFSDefault` and
|
||||
:c:func:`PyUnicode_EncodeLocale` functions.
|
||||
|
||||
.. versionadded:: 3.5
